What this record shows

This record is dominated by consulting fees: $64,715 of the $85,517 with a category attached, or 75.7%. 14 manufacturers reported payments, led by Orthopediatrics Corp. at 58.3% of the total. Reporting peaked in 2022 at $30,423 and has fallen 97.3% since, to $808 in 2025.

$85,517in general payments, 2019–2025

Across 125 payments — averaging $684.14 each. Meals, travel, consulting and speaking fees, gifts and royalties reported by drug and device makers.
